3. Product Overview

The TRU COMPONENTS GRI8-05A is a compact and robust current monitoring relay. It is designed for panel mounting and features automatic operation. Its primary function is to monitor current levels and provide an output based on predefined thresholds, ensuring the protection and efficient operation of connected systems.

6. Operating Instructions

The GRI8-05A Current Monitoring Relay operates in an automatic mode. Once correctly installed and powered, it continuously monitors the electrical current in the circuit it is connected to. The relay is designed to trigger an output based on pre-set current thresholds (e.g., overcurrent or undercurrent conditions).

  • Power On: Apply power to the relay. An indicator light (if present) should illuminate, indicating the device is active.
  • Monitoring: The relay will automatically begin monitoring the current.
  • Threshold Activation: If the monitored current exceeds or falls below the configured thresholds, the relay's output contacts will change state, signaling the detected condition to connected control systems or protective devices.
  • Adjustment: Refer to the specific product documentation for details on how to set or adjust current thresholds and other operational parameters, if applicable.

7. Maintenance

The TRU COMPONENTS GRI8-05A relay is designed for durability and requires minimal maintenance. However, regular inspection can help ensure its longevity and reliable operation.

  • Visual Inspection: Periodically inspect the relay for any signs of physical damage, discoloration, or loose connections.
  • Cleaning: If necessary, gently clean the exterior of the relay with a dry, soft c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ents. Ensure no dust or debris accumulates around the terminals.
  • Connection Check: Verify that all electrical connections remain tight and secure. Loose connections can lead to intermittent operation or overheating.
  • Environmental Check: Ensure the operating environment remains within specified conditions.

8.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your GRI8-05A Current Monitoring Relay, consider the following troubleshooting steps:

  • No Power/Indicator Off:
    • Check the power supply to the relay.
    • Verify all power connections are secure.
    • Ensure the correct voltage is being supplied.
  • Relay Not Activating/Deactivating:
    • Confirm the monitored current is within the expected range or has crossed the set thresholds.
    • Check the wiring to the load or control circuit connected to the relay's output.
    • Verify that the relay's internal settings (if adjustable) are correctly configured.
  • Incorrect Readings:
    • Ensure the current sensing connections are correctly made and not loose.
    • Check for external interference that might affect current measurement.

If problems persist after performing these checks, contact TRU Components customer support or a qualified technician for further assistance.
